Cocoa Powder: cups to grams
Cocoa powder is extremely light and traps a lot of air, making it one of the least dense baking ingredients by volume.
Cocoa Powder cups to grams
| Cups | Grams | Ounces |
|---|---|---|
| ⅛ cup | 11 g | 0.37 oz |
| ¼ cup | 21 g | 0.74 oz |
| ⅓ cup | 28 g | 0.99 oz |
| ½ cup | 42 g | 1.48 oz |
| ⅔ cup | 56 g | 1.98 oz |
| ¾ cup | 63 g | 2.22 oz |
| 1 cup | 84 g | 2.96 oz |
| 1½ cups | 126 g | 4.44 oz |
| 2 cups | 168 g | 5.93 oz |
| 3 cups | 252 g | 8.89 oz |
| 4 cups | 336 g | 11.85 oz |

A US cup is 236.6 ml, a metric cup is 250 ml and a UK tablespoon is larger than a US one — so the system your recipe was written in matters. Pick the matching unit rather than assuming.
Questions
How many grams is 1 cup of cocoa powder?
One US cup of cocoa powder weighs 84 grams. That works out to a density of about 0.36 g per mL.
How many cups is 100 g of cocoa powder?
100 g of cocoa powder is about 1.19 cups, or roughly 19 tablespoons.

Does the cup size matter?
Yes. A US customary cup is 236.59 mL, a US legal cup is 240 mL and a metric cup is 250 mL. Using a metric cup for cocoa powder gives 89 g instead of 84 g — about 6 percent more.
